铁与硝酸生成Fe3O4还是Fe(NO3)3?

问题描述:

铁与硝酸生成Fe3O4还是Fe(NO3)3?
既然说铁与硝酸(浓冷)钝化生成致密四氧化三铁(浓硝酸强氧化性),那为什么在加热时会生成硝酸铁,如果在常温下在硝酸(浓冷)内放入铁粉(纳米级的)会不会生成的都是四氧化三铁,如果在高温浓硝酸中放纳米级铁粉生成硝酸铁?
说得简单点,请完成下列方程式(Fe都是纳米级的)
HNO3(冷,浓)+Fe
HNO3(冷,稀)+Fe
HNO3(热,浓)+Fe
HNO3(热,稀)+Fe
1个回答 分类:化学 2014-10-04

问题解答:

我来补答
铁在冷的浓硝酸里钝化,其方程式为:反应1、2Fe+6HNO3=Fe2O3+6NO2+3H2O
铁和热浓硝酸反应,无论是否纳米级充分反应后因为高温的溶解不会钝化:
反应2、Fe+6HNO3 = Fe(NO3)3 +3NO2+3H2O
铁在冷的稀硝酸里:反应3、3Fe+8HNO3=3Fe(NO3)2+2NO+4H2O
最后一条,首先因为是热硝酸所以反应充分,但是按照铁和硝酸的比例是否过量,方程可以在反应2、3中变化.
再问: 不是生成四氧化三铁吗
再答: 冷浓硝酸的钝化,会生成四氧化三铁与三氧化二铁。而且生成的铁的氧化物无论反应是否完全一般都认为是混合物,因为生成的致密氧化膜会阻隔反应,所以接触面会极其不完全。我写的方程式中生成铁的氧化物并不是一定就是单一的,而这个程度的化学式并不能把混合物分析清楚。所以写方程式的时候我只写了一种理想状态下更应该产生的生成物。至于写三氧化二铁原因 PS:有一段我也不能完全依靠打字说明分析,真的觉得有必要的话我试试解释看看: 四氧化三铁就是铁酸盐Fe[FeO2)2],阳离子是+2价的亚铁离子。此物质标准状态下的ΔfGm为-1015kJmol;由数据可知Fe3O4+8H+=Fe2++2Fe3++4H2O的ΔrGm为-41.88kJ/mol,是个小于0的数,所以四氧化三铁进一步反应生成三氧化二铁在热力学上还是可行的(H+浓度是1mol/L);但天然Fe3O4不溶于酸,这是反应速率太慢的原因。粉末状的就能溶于足够浓度的酸。另外还有一个α晶体的因素,你觉得必要在引申下去
 
 
展开全文阅读
剩余:2000